One of the options available to enhance your child’s comfort during dental procedures is nitrous oxide, commonly known as “laughing gas.” This safe and effective method has proven to be beneficial for children who may feel anxious or uneasy about visiting the dentist.

Nitrous oxide is a mild sedative that helps calm children’s nerves while keeping them fully awake and responsive. By breathing in this odorless gas, children can relax during procedures without sacrificing their awareness or ability to communicate. This is especially helpful for children who may have difficulty sitting still or feeling anxious during dental visits. The use of nitrous oxide creates a positive and stress-free atmosphere, helping to reduce fear associated with dentistry.

Moreover, nitrous oxide has quick onset and recovery times, making it an excellent option for many children. Once the procedure is complete, the effects wear off quickly, allowing kids to resume regular activities without difficulty.
